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Las Tablas to Majadahonda is to drive which costs €3 - €6 and takes 19 min.
The fastest way to get from Las Tablas to Majadahonda is to taxi which takes 19 min and costs €45 - €55.
No, there is no direct bus from Las Tablas to Majadahonda. However, there are services departing from Camino De Santiago - San Millán Cogolla and arriving at Ctra.M505-Burgocentro via Barrio De La Paz and Av.Puerta De Hierro-Palacio Moncloa.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 15m.
The distance between Las Tablas and Majadahonda is 27 km. The road distance is 23.9 km.
The best way to get from Las Tablas to Majadahonda without a car is to train and line 6 subway and line 627 bus which takes 33 min and costs €2 - €7.
It takes approximately 33 min to get from Las Tablas to Majadahonda, including transfers.
Las Tablas to Majadahonda bus services, operated by Empresa Municipal de Transportes, depart from Camino De Santiago - San Millán Cogolla station.
Las Tablas to Majadahonda bus services, operated by Empresa Municipal de Transportes, arrive at Hospital Ramón Y Cajal station.
Yes, the driving distance between Las Tablas to Majadahonda is 24 km. It takes approximately 19 min to drive from Las Tablas to Majadahonda.
